Meaning
Glass for solar cells refers to specialized glass materials used in the manufacturing of solar panels or photovoltaic modules. These glasses are designed to meet the unique requirements of solar applications, including high transparency, mechanical strength, weather resistance, and compatibility with solar cell technologies such as crystalline silicon, thin-film, and bifacial cells. Glass for solar cells plays a vital role in maximizing the efficiency, reliability, and longevity of solar energy systems.

Segmentation
The glass for solar cells market can be segmented based on:
- Type: Tempered Glass, Anti-Reflective Coated Glass, Bifacial Glass, Ultra-Thin Glass
- Application: Crystalline Silicon Solar Cells, Thin-Film Solar Cells, Bifacial Solar Modules
- End-Use: Residential, Commercial, Industrial, Utility-Scale
Category-wise Insights
- Type: Tempered glass is widely used in solar panel manufacturing due to its strength, durability, and resistance to thermal stress, while anti-reflective coated glass and bifacial glass substrates are gaining popularity for their ability to enhance solar cell efficiency and energy yield.
- Application: Different types of solar cells and modules have specific requirements for glass materials, with crystalline silicon solar cells typically using tempered glass with anti-reflective coatings, thin-film solar cells requiring ultra-thin glass substrates, and bifacial solar modules utilizing transparent glass with high light transmission.
- End-Use: Solar panels are used in various end-use applications such as residential rooftop installations, commercial building projects, industrial facilities, and utility-scale solar farms, each requiring different types of glass materials tailored to specific environmental conditions, performance criteria, and installation requirements.
